Vinyl is one of the most cost-effective siding options available compared to its counterparts.
Unlike wood siding, vinyl requires minimal maintenance. It doesn’t require regular painting and only needs occasional cleaning. A quick rinse with a hose is all it needs to keep looking fresh.
Lasting 20-40 years, vinyl siding can stand strong against weather, rust, and rot.
There are a wide variety of vinyl siding options to match your style and budget.
Yes, you can paint vinyl siding. Proper preparation, the right paint (preferably urethane-acrylic formulated for vinyl), and mild weather conditions are key to a successful application.
The process is cost-effective and can significantly enhance your home’s curb appeal.
Vinyl siding can last 20-40 years depending on climate conditions in your area and regular maintenance.
